I am at a loss on how to achieve the following agregation of units (by time):
Incidents are stored as unique entries, each with its own timestamp (date and time).
Grouping is a duration metric and Aggregation is Count.

I was able to figure it out. Dax column with the following conditions:
Duration labels =
//Same Day
IF([Duration Seconds] <= 86400, "Same Day",
// 2 Days
IF ([Duration Seconds] > 86400 && [Duration Seconds] <= 172800, "2 Days",
// 2 - 5 Days
IF ([Duration Seconds] > 172800 && [Duration Seconds] <= 432000, "2 - 5 Days",
// 5 - 7 Days
IF ([Duration Seconds] > 432000 && [Duration Seconds] <= 604800, "5 - 7 Days",
// 1 - 2 Weeks
IF ([Duration Seconds] > 604800 && [Duration Seconds] <= 1.21e+6, "1 - 2 Weeks",
// 2 - 4 Weeks
IF ([Duration Seconds] > 1.21e+6 && [Duration Seconds] <= 2.419e+6, "2 - 4 Weeks",
// 1 - 2 Months
IF ([Duration Seconds] > 2.419e+6 && [Duration Seconds] <= 4.838e+6, "1 - 2 Months",
// > 2 Months
IF ([Duration Seconds] > 4.838e+6, "> 2 Months", "Not Measured"))))))))
Baiscally it asigns a text value to a number (and/or range).
